In a strategic move aimed at accelerating innovation within the Web3 gaming space, SFT Protocol has entered into an exclusive partnership with Papu Games, a well-known studio specializing in blockchain-based gaming experiences. The announcement was recently made public through a post on SFT Protocol’s official X (formerly Twitter) account, signaling the formal commencement of this collaborative effort.
The alliance between the two entities is set to leverage the convergence of Web3 technologies with the Decentralized Physical Infrastructure Network (DePIN), seeking to fundamentally enhance the gaming experience for players. SFT Protocol, which has established itself as a pioneering force within the Web3 ecosystem, is recognized for being the first fully generalized DePIN decentralized autonomous organization (DAO). Its infrastructure facilitates decentralized computing and content delivery — core pillars necessary for the smooth operation and scaling of blockchain-based applications, including immersive and performance-driven games.
As a part of the collaboration, Papu Games players will now have the opportunity to convert their in-game earnings into the $rSPD token, the native cryptocurrency of the SFT Protocol ecosystem. This integration aims to foster deeper engagement by linking player performance directly to tangible digital rewards. The use of $rSPD tokens in gameplay is expected to enhance the overall gaming environment, providing players with more meaningful incentives and a sense of ownership within the game economy.

Representatives from SFT Protocol indicated that their decentralized infrastructure has the potential to empower players financially while supporting broader scalability for Web3 games. They also emphasized that the technology directly addresses several pressing concerns in the space, including the need for reliable infrastructure and equitable reward mechanisms for players. By embedding the DePIN model into the gaming framework, the protocol aims to deliver faster and more efficient data access while also minimizing reliance on centralized service providers.
This shift away from traditional infrastructure is intended to create a more secure, decentralized, and player-focused gaming environment. Papu Games, by integrating these advanced backend technologies, seeks to provide a frictionless experience that not only enhances gameplay but also builds trust and transparency for its users.
